>> I am trying to add a plasmoid to my desktop to show the coming events
>> in my google calendar, but when I add it to my desktop it says "Could
>> not create a Python-ScriptEngine".
>>
>> I tried to search for an answer and I was directed to
>> http://forum.kde.org/viewtopic.php?f=43&t=27052 but I couldn't find
>> any specific answer to my problem.
>>
>> I assume I am missing a package or two but I don't know which ones.
>>
>> I am running Fedora 11 64 bit with only stable repos enabled. Did an
>> update this morning so I'm fully updated.
>>
> I asked the same question, with a slightly different Subject, only three days
> ago ;-) The reply was
>
> yum install kdebase-workspace-python-applet
